Americans in five states have had the chance to vote on cannabis legalization during the Midterm elections. In Missouri, voters approved a cannabis legalization initiative dubbed Amendment 3, which would allow adults age 21 and older to purchase and possess up to three ounces of marijuana. Adults would also be able to grow up to six immature plants, six clones and six flowering plants at home once they secure a registration card.
